Jabal Umm ad Dami, in historic Wadi Rum, is the highest mountain in Jordan. Its claimed elevation of 1,854 metres[2] is consistent with SRTM data. It is located at 29°18′30″N 35°25′45″E / 29.30833°N 35.42917°E, near to the border with Saudi Arabia in the Aqaba Governorate of Jordan.
